## Deployment

The Kestrel SDK (mobile) and the Bramblewire SDK (web) are released in lockstep to keep feature parity. If a customer reports a capability present in one client but not the other, first check the parity matrix in the release notes — some features lag one version by design. Both SDKs read from the same flag service, so mismatches usually mean stale config. Each release ships with the following configuration values.

config for tagaf-bawif:
[norok]
host = norok.ordinworks.local
user = norok_svc
database = norok_prod

**Q: Why did my request get a 429 from the Tollgate gateway?**

Tollgate enforces per-service token buckets: 200 requests/minute default, bursts up to 50. Limits are keyed on the calling service identity, not IP. If you're reviewing code that retries on 429, check it honors the Retry-After header and backs off exponentially — hammering the gateway triggers a temporary ban. Custom limits require a quota entry in the gateway config repo, approved by the platform team. For quota increases or disputes, email the gateway owners at the address below.

escalation mailbox, fahaf-bajep: druael@lumiccorp.internal

## Build Provenance: Ormwright Refactor

The legacy ORM layer in Quillbase is being replaced module by module. Each nightly build records which modules use the new mapper versus the old one, so on-call can tell instantly whether a query bug is legacy or refactored code. Every provenance record is keyed to the trace token below.

session token of kahog-bahif = htk9_f63daec35

Runbook: Admin Console Account Recovery (Nimbrell Dashboard)

If a teammate loses access to the Nimbrell admin dashboard, use the recovery flow under Settings > Access. Note: the dark-mode rollout last sprint moved the recovery button into the overflow menu; it renders low-contrast in dark theme, so toggle to light mode if you can't find it. After identity confirmation by a second admin, the flow prompts for the team recovery passphrase, which is as follows:

unlock words, fafog-yagap: julvan-rusix-rusdor-quenath-drumir-wenir-sileth-julael-aldion-julael-frador-giliel-tameth-ulador